AbstractWith the downturn in growth of the U.S. economy and significant layoffs in the IT industry in 2009, retaining information technology (IT) workers is increasingly important to businesses as IT workers carry broad responsibilities for the analysis, design, implementation, and maintenance of critical business systems. Turnover of IT workers causes a significant, negative economic impact on an organization when considering the knowledge taken by the exiting employees. The current study involved examining the degree to which spirituality and job retention are related among IT workers. The relationship was examined through the combined use of the Spirituality Assessment Scale and Michigan Organizational Assessment Questionnaire. The combined use of these tools provided a quantitative, correlational approach. Members from the Association of Information Technology Professionals from organizations in the state of Missouri were asked to participate in the research. Using computations from the Pearson correlation coefficient for determinants of spirituality and the retention of IT workers, the obtained correlations used to test the relationship between the two were not statistically significant. There is not a strong predictive model for determinants of spirituality and the retention of IT workers. Leaders can surmise that even if employees have significant measures of spirituality, the employees will not necessarily have resultant low turnover intention outcomes.
